DESCRIPTION
The Advanced 2000 Diving Helmets are constructed
of lightweight fiberglass which is many times stronger
than brass, giving maximum protection to the entire
head. Offering high-impact resistance and electrically
nonconducting fiberglass, the Advanced 2000 diving helment
provides excellent insulation when a diver is using
electrical underwater cutting or welding equipment.
The fiberglass helmet is attached to a brass
base and sealed with a silicone rubber caulking material
and fastened with stainless steel rivets. Air-control
assembly, exhaust assembly, communications, and neck
rings are attached to the brass base.

A silencer system inside the helmet reduces noise levels
and provides excellent wiping action to keep CO2 at
the lowest possible level. With the Advanced 2000 helmet,
excellent communication capabilities and elimination
of ear infections result from keeping the diver's head
completely dry.
APPLICATIONS
The Advanced 2000 may be worn with a bathing
suit, wet suit, dry suit, or hot-water suit; and used
with fins, rubber boots, or weighted boots. The diver
can vary the amount of weight he carries on his weight
belt so that he can work heavy or light -- allowing
for extreme versatility in water. The helmet can be
put on and taken off by the diver without assistance.
A standby diver can be dressed in neck ring and jock
with helmet removed but still connected to air and communications
lines. The diver can put on his helmet and dive in less
than a minute.
